How simplifying processes and clear user guides boost task success in server applications.

Simplifying processes and providing clear user guides boosts task success in server applications. A smoother workflow lowers cognitive load, speeds task completion, and reduces errors. Clear instructions, practical tips, and concise troubleshooting help users navigate complex systems with confidence. Think of it as friendly guidance that keeps teams moving.

Server apps aren’t just about power and speed—they’re about people finishing tasks smoothly. When a system makes a task feel almost automatic, users walk away with a sense of clarity, control, and confidence. That’s the core idea behind the HEART framework’s Task Success metric: can users complete what they set out to do without fighting the interface? The simplest, most effective answer to that question is surprisingly direct: simplify the processes and provide clear user guides. Let me explain why this works, and how you can put it into practice in your server applications.

Why simplicity wins in server environments

Think about a day-to-day workflow in a server application—deploying a service, clearing a queue, or generating a report for a stakeholder. Crappy UX isn’t just a minor irritant; it’s a real barrier to task completion. Every extra step, every confusing label, and every ambiguous button adds cognitive load. In a busy operations setting, that load compounds quickly.

  • Fewer decisions = faster actions. When teams don’t have to pause to think about the next move, they move faster and make fewer mistakes.

  • Defaults that please users. Sensible defaults nudge people toward successful outcomes without forcing them to decide on every plug-in option.

  • Consistent patterns. When the interface uses familiar layouts and verbs, users don’t have to relearn the wheel with each task.

That last point matters a lot in server apps where teams repeatedly perform similar tasks. A consistent, predictable flow becomes a secret engine for reliability and efficiency. It’s not about stripping away power; it’s about giving power where it belongs—where the user can execute tasks with fewer roadblocks.

The role of user guides: guidance that actually guides

But simplicity isn’t a magic wand you wave once and forget. It works best when paired with well-crafted, accessible guidance. Think of user guides as a safety net for when things go sideways and as a companion during onboarding. They don’t just tell users what to click; they explain why certain steps exist, what to expect next, and how to handle common hiccups.

  • Clear task-oriented language. Use verbs that reflect real actions: “Create job,” “Pause queue,” “Export log.” Avoid vague terms that force guesses.

  • Step-by-step with context. Short, numbered steps that sit alongside real-world examples help users see the path and anticipate outcomes.

  • Troubleshooting that’s actually useful. A well-indexed guide should quickly surface actionable tips for common errors, with links to relevant logs or diagnostic steps.

  • In-context help. Tooltips, inline hints, and lightweight help panels keep guidance near the action, so users don’t have to hunt for docs.

Consider layering your content: an at-a-glance task checklist for busy operators, plus a deeper dive in the knowledge base for edge cases. The beauty of this approach is that it respects both speed and depth—you win both the urgent and the occasional advanced needs.

Practical strategies in one compact map

If you’re staring at a serverside dashboard or an API client and wondering where to start, here’s a practical playbook you can adapt:

  • Map the user journeys. Start with the most common tasks. Draw a simple flow for each: what the user starts with, what they do, and what a successful end looks like. Highlight friction points—those are your prime targets for simplification.

  • Use progressive disclosure. Show essential controls first, and reveal advanced options only when they’re needed. This keeps the surface clean and helps users avoid overload.

  • Default to sensible settings. Pre-fill reasonable values, timeouts, and retry policies. Let users override when they need to, but don’t force them to configure everything from scratch.

  • Provide clear feedback. Every action should result in an immediate, understandable response: a status badge, a progress bar, or a concise confirmation message. If something goes wrong, tell users what happened and what they can do next.

  • Create consistent UI patterns. Reuse the same button shapes, colors, and terminology across modules. If “Run,” “Stop,” and “Retry” mean the same thing in every panel, users won’t hesitate.

  • Build robust error messaging. Avoid cryptic codes. Offer actionable steps: check a log entry, inspect a queue, or contact a teammate. If possible, link directly to the relevant guidance.

  • Offer lightweight onboarding. A short tour or a guided task checklist helps teams get up to speed without bogging them down in theory.

  • Instrument it for feedback. Track completion rates, average time to finish tasks, and where users drop off. Use that data to refine the flows, not just fix bugs.

A few real-world analogies to illustrate the point

  • Think of a server admin panel like a well-organized kitchen. The recipe (task) is simple to follow, ingredients (inputs) are laid out clearly, and there’s a clear signal when something’s ready (success). When the kitchen layout is messy, you end up wasting time hunting down the right pan or timer—precisely the sort of chaos you want to avoid.

  • Or imagine deploying a service as assembling furniture. If the instruction manual is intact, diagrams are readable, and you don’t have to improvise with obscure tools, you’ll finish faster and with fewer missteps. That’s the feel we’re aiming for with simplified processes and good guides in server apps.

Measuring success without the guesswork

How do you know you’re moving in the right direction? By watching for concrete improvements in task success. Here are a few simple metrics to track (and why they matter):

  • Task completion rate. The share of users who finish a given task without abandoning it. This is the clearest signal that the flow is working.

  • Time-to-complete. How long does it take on average to finish a task? Shorter times usually mean clearer steps and better defaults.

  • Error rate and severity. Fewer errors or less severe errors during task execution indicate better guidance and more forgiving design.

  • Help usage. Are users consulting guides when they need to? A healthy ratio suggests guides are accessible and useful.

  • Satisfaction signals. Short, unobtrusive feedback prompts can reveal how users feel about the flow.

If you run A/B tests, you can compare a streamlined flow with a richer, more configurable one to see which yields higher task success. The aim isn’t to squeeze features out of the system but to ensure the features that exist help users complete tasks more reliably.

Common missteps to avoid

Even with the best intentions, teams fall into traps. Here are a few to sidestep:

  • Overloading the UI with options. More isn’t always better. Each extra control adds cognitive load. Keep the essential path clean and secure the rest behind context.

  • Missing feedback. Users need to know not just that something happened, but what happened and what to do next.

  • Inconsistent terminology. A term used in one area of the app may mean something different elsewhere. Align vocabulary across modules.

  • Neglecting edge cases. Happy-path design is tempting, but failing to address error paths hurts task success when real users hit them.

  • Treating guides as afterthoughts. Documentation and guidance should be part of the product from the start, not an add-on after release.

A short detour: the people side of the equation

Behind every successful server task is a team that feels confident using the system. When you simplify processes and back them with useful guides, you’re also boosting morale. Operators experience less frustration, collaborate more effectively, and trust the tools they use. It’s not just about metrics; it’s about day-to-day efficiency and a calmer workday.

Bringing it all together

Here’s the core takeaway: to lift task success rates in server applications, focus on making the path to completion as friction-free as possible and support users with guides that actually help. By simplifying processes, you reduce cognitive strain, and by pairing that with practical, accessible guidance, you empower users to navigate the system with assurance.

If you’re building or refining server interfaces, start with the user journeys. Identify the tasks that matter most, strip away unnecessary steps, and replace guesswork with clear, actionable guidance. The result isn’t just a smoother workflow; it’s a more reliable system that teams can trust, day in and day out.

A few closing prompts to take away

  • What one task in your server UI causes the most friction for users today? Map its flow and pinpoint where a simplification could help.

  • Do your guides live in the same place as the feature, or are they buried in a handbook that no one reads? Consider in-context help that travels with the feature.

  • When someone completes a task, do you celebrate it with a clear success signal, or is the finish line vague? Make success explicit with a concise confirmation and next steps.

  • Are you watching the right metrics to gauge task success, or are you chasing vanity numbers that don’t tell you how real users experience the flow?

If you take these ideas to heart, you’ll likely see a steadier rise in completion rates and a more confident user base. The secret isn’t a single tweak or a flashy feature; it’s a thoughtful blend of streamlined flows and accessible guidance that keeps the focus on the user and their outcomes. And that, in turn, is how server applications become dependable tools people genuinely enjoy working with.

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y